Traditionally,
This full moon is called the snow moon,
Reflecting a time of winter stillness and resilience in the northern hemisphere.
It carries an energy of clearing what weighs us down,
Allowing us to move forward feeling lighter and more honest with ourselves.
Leo is the sign of the heart,
Of courage,
Creativity and self-trust.
This moon is going to shine a light on the part of you that knows who you are when you stop doubting yourself.
Ruled by the sun,
Leo carries a confident,
Steady fire.
